9734 Williamsburg Dr is a house located in Jefferson County and the 35215 ZIP Code. This area is served by the Birmingham City attendance zone.
Residents of Roebuck enjoy the many local businesses, convenience stores, and markets that are in walking distance of their homes. Its direct access to Interstate 59 makes traveling simple, especially when traveling to popular downtown Birmingham attractions like the Barber Vintage Motorsports Museum, the Civil Rights District, and the zoo.
Roebuck-Hawkins Park’s expansive green space and 18-hole golf course provides residents a destination for outdoor fun. The historic mines at Ruffner Mountain are only three miles away. With fourteen miles of trails, you’re sure to stumble upon different types of wildlife during your journey through the relics. Birmingham’s international airport is just south of the neighborhood.
